United Press International – May 2006
Studies have shown sleeping in contacts could greatly increase risk for another type of keratitis infection, microbial keratitis.
These risks are why Cory M. Lessner, president and medical director of Millennium Eye Laser Centers in Sunrise, Fla., advocates laser vision correction — a set of technologies in which a laser reshapes the cornea.
“Whenever people talk about laser vision correction, they say, ‘Oh no, what about the danger.’ But I tell them people are sleeping in extended-wear lenses, putting them 18 times more at risk for corneal ulcers,” Lessner said.

Lasik laser eye surgery isn’t for everybody. At Sawgrass Lasik, we handle every patient’s eyesight with care. Our process is set up to ensure that everybody heals properly. And to guarantee that result, we test every candidate to make sure their immune system is not compromised in any way. Conjunctivitis and glaucoma and other conditions could be a problem, so we require that these must be addressed before Lasik surgery is performed. Plus, to further reduce any risk, we’ll check your eye prescription to be certain it falls within our limits.
You can relax in our office following the procedure, to give your eyes a chance to adjust. Then you’ll need a friend or family member to take you home. We recommend very little activity for the next couple days. Rest at home will speed the healing process. Naturally, this is not a time for any stenuous activity. It’s best to give your immune system every opportunity to help heal your eyes.
